We are currently using JIRA v3.12 with Tomcat 5.5. Can you please let me know that the Tomcat 5.5 is including from JIRA v.312 product? For our migration from Windows 2003 to Windows 2012, we need to install the Tomcat 5.5 sperately?

Tomcat is included in JIRA Standalone versions. But in your case I would be more worried regarding Java, not sure if you can install that old Java on Windows 2012, especially in case if you are also migrating from 32 to 64 bit environment.
It's always best to use the Tomcat that is bundled with your target version of JIRA.
